What the Brickworks training course covers:

  • The history and credibility of the LSP method.

  • The science and power behind the method.

  • Skills-building and getting your group comfortable with LSP.

  • Individual models and group models (landscape and shared).

  • Using agents and connections.

  • RTS (Real-Time Strategy) – using LSP for strategy and business growth.

  • RTI (Real-Time Identity) – using LSP for individual, team and organisational development.

  • RTE (Real-Time Emergence) and scenario planning.

  • Combining LSP with other workshop methodologies and models.

  • Wrapping up a session.

  • The facilitator’s role and how to keep your session on-track and on time.

  • Session design – how to identify your group’s overarching objective; getting your timing right and planning a tailor-made session.

  • How to come up with the best session questions to reach your objective.

  • The business of LSP: how to build your LEGO kits and workshop tools and how to sell the LSP concept to clients (internally or externally).

  • How to ensure that your sessions are packed with value.

  • Ways to connect with the LSP facilitator community worldwide.

  • Certification: to top off all your learning, you’ll receive a pretty good-looking certificate at the end of your course!

IMPORTANT NOTE
The LEGO® Company does not have an official certification program for LEGO® Serious Play®. The BrickWorks facilitator training course (along with all other LSP training courses around the world) is not sponsored or endorsed by the LEGO Company, which has chosen not to endorse any particular provider.
